The committee approved a delegation of authority to the university president or designee to approve necessary and proper expenses related to Northern Illinois University's participation in a potential postseason bowl game, if the team qualifies and the university elects to participate.
The nut: trustees authorized administrative discretion for timely bowl-related logistics while retaining an expectation of transparency and a subsequent report to the full board.
The motion asks that the president or designee may approve contracts and expenses related to bowl participation including ticketing, travel, lodging, rentals, insurance, meals, broadcast rights and related services; required reporting of actions to the board was noted.
Trustees discussed the financial and branding trade-offs. Trustee Eric Wasowitz stressed the board will not approve spending that would produce a large deficit and said the decision should consider earned-media value and donor engagement. President Freeman (referred to in committee remarks) outlined benefits: celebratory experiences for student-athletes, visibility for the university, opportunities for donor engagement and community outreach, and academic and community achievements tied to athletics. She said decisions would be based on the bowl conditions, expenses and the university's best interest, and would be made with transparency to explain reasoning at the time.
The committee approved the delegation by voice vote and requested that actions taken under the delegation be reported to the full board at its Sept. 25, 2025 meeting.
